Ingredients:

  • 1 1/2 cups uncooked orzo pasta
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 red bell pepper (finely chopped)
  • 1 orange bell pepper (finely chopped)
  • 1 english cucumber (finely chopped)
  • 1 small red onion (finely chopped)
  • 1 cup corn (fresh or frozen)
  • 1/3 cup fresh basil (chopped)
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ley (chopped)
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 3 tablespoon red grape juice vinegar
  • 2 tablespoon lemon juice (half a lemon)
  • 2 tablespoon Dijon mustard
  • 2 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• Cooking Instructions:

    Start by cooking the orzo pasta. Bring a large pot of water to a rolling boil. Add the 1 teaspoon of salt to the boiling water. This is crucial for seasoning the pasta from the inside out, ensuring every bite is flavorful. Carefully add the 1 1/2 cups of uncooked orzo pasta to the boiling water. Stir gently to prevent the pasta from sticking together. Cook the orzo according to the package directions, typically about 8-10 minutes, until it is al dente. This means the pasta should be tender but still have a slight bite to it. Overcooked orzo can become mushy and detract from the salad’s texture. Once cooked, drain the orzo thoroughly in a colander. You can either rinse it with cold water to stop the cooking process and prevent it from clumping, or spread it out on a baking sheet to cool faster. Either method works well to prepare it for the salad.

    While the orzo is cooking and cooling, prepare your colorful vegetables. This is where the “rainbow” aspect truly comes to life! Take your 1 red bell pepper and 1 orange bell pepper and finely chop them. Aim for small, uniform pieces so they integrate nicely into the salad. Next, prepare the english cucumber. You can peel it if you prefer, but the skin adds a nice bit of color and texture. Finely chop the cucumber as well. For the red onion, finely chopping is key as raw onion can be quite pungent. If you find raw red onion too strong, you can soak the chopped onion in cold water for about 10-15 minutes before draining and adding it to the salad. This will mellow its flavor. If you are using fresh corn, you’ll want to cut the kernels off the cob. If using frozen corn, make sure it’s thawed. Set all your chopped vegetables aside in a large mixing bowl.

    Now it’s time to create the vibrant and tangy dressing that will tie all the flavors together. In a separate medium-sized bowl or a jar with a lid, combine the 1/4 cup of olive oil, 3 tablespoons of red grape juice vinegar, and 2 tablespoons of fresh lemon juice. The red grape juice vinegar offers a unique sweetness and a beautiful reddish hue that complements the other ingredients. If you don’t have red grape juice vinegar, you can substitute it with red grape juice vinegar, but the flavor profile will be slightly different. Add the 2 tablespoons of Dijon mustard. Dijon adds a wonderful depth and a subtle kick to the dressing. Mince the 2 cloves of garlic very finely or use a garlic press; freshly minced garlic provides the best flavor. Finally, add the 1 teaspoon of dried oregano. Whisk all these ingredients together vigorously until the dressing is well emulsified and all the components are thoroughly combined. Alternatively, if using a jar, simply close the lid tightly and shake well.

    Once the orzo has cooled sufficiently, add it to the large mixing bowl with your chopped vegetables. This is where the magic happens – combining all the elements to create a cohesive and flavorful salad. Gently toss the cooled orzo with the chopped red bell pepper, orange bell pepper, english cucumber, red onion, and corn. Ensure the vegetables are evenly distributed throughout the orzo. The colors will start to pop, creating that appealing rainbow effect. At this stage, also add your fresh herbs. Finely chop 1/3 cup of fresh basil and 1/4 cup of fresh parsley. Basil adds a sweet, peppery note, while parsley provides a fresh, clean taste. Toss these herbs in with the rest of the ingredients.

    The final step is to dress and serve your beautiful Rainbow Orzo Salad. Pour the prepared dressing over the orzo and vegetable mixture. Gently toss everything together until all the ingredients are evenly coated with the dressing. Make sure to scrape the bottom of the bowl to ensure no orzo or vegetables are left undressed. Taste the salad and adjust seasoning if necessary. You might want to add a pinch more salt or pepper, or even a little more lemon juice for extra brightness. For the best flavor, I highly recommend letting the salad sit for at least 15-30 minutes in the refrigerator before serving. This allows the flavors to meld together beautifully. You can serve it chilled or at room temperature. This salad is fantastic on its own, but it also pairs wonderfully with grilled chicken, fish, or even served as a side at a barbecue. Enjoy the burst of fresh, vibrant flavors!

    Frequently Asked Questions:

    Can I make this Rainbow Orzo Salad ahead of time?

    Absolutely! This salad is a great candidate for making ahead. I recommend keeping the dressing separate until just before serving to prevent the orzo from becoming too soggy. Toss everything together when you’re ready to enjoy it, and you’ll have a fresh and vibrant dish.

    What are some good protein additions for this salad?

    For a heartier meal, consider adding grilled chicken breast cubes, flaked salmon, grilled shrimp, or even some crum extractbled feta cheese or mozzarella balls. For a vegetarian option, chickpeas, black beans, or cannellini beans are excellent choices that add substance and flavor.

    How long does this salad last in the refrigerator?

    Once assembled, the Rainbow Orzo Salad should last for 3-4 days in an airtight container in the refrigerator. The flavors often meld even further on the second day, making it a fantastic meal-prep option!
